The silicate ion in the mineral kinoite is a chain of three `SiO_(4)^(4-)` tetrahedral that share corners with adjacent tetrahedral. The mineral also contains `Ca^(2+)` ions, `Cu^(2+)` ions and water molecules in ` 1 : 1 : 1` ratio. The mineral is represented as

A

`CaCuSi_(3)O_(10)H_(2)O`

B

`CaCuSi_(3)O_(10)2H_(2)O`

C

`Ca_(2)Cu_(2)Si_(3)O_(10)2H_(2)O`

D

`Ca_(3)Cu_(5)Si_(4)O_(10)2H_(2)O`

Text Solution

Verified by Experts

The correct Answer is:
C
